FBI offers reward in Lumberton cold case of three slain women


The loss is still palpable for the families. 
“Our lives will never be the same. It has been four very long years, and these cases are unresolved and open for investigation,” said Nancee Bennett in a statement posted to the Lumberton Police Department’s Facebook page on Sunday.
Bennett’s daughter is one of the women discarded by a killer in a neighborhood on Lumberton’s east side.
On April 18, 2017, the bodies of Kristin Noel Bennett, 32, and Rhonda Jones, 36, were found on the same day less than a block apart.
A man looking for a place to smoke crack entered an abandoned house at 505 Peachtree St. and smelled a foul odor, according to the autopsy report.
